Oven Types and Their Impact
Traditional brick ovens, often seen in Italian-style pizzerias, are known for their ability to produce a crispy crust with a deep, smoky flavor. These ovens, heated to extremely high temperatures, quickly cook the dough, creating a satisfying contrast to the toppings. Gas ovens, common in many restaurants, provide consistent heat distribution, enabling efficient cooking and a reliable result.
Electric ovens offer flexibility in temperature control, allowing for precise adjustments to meet specific recipes and needs. The choice of oven significantly impacts the crust’s texture and the overall pizza experience.
